Claude Opus 4.6 emerged on February 5, 2026, as Anthropic’s most powerful model yet, tailored explicitly for high-stakes reasoning, complex document creation, and enterprise-grade autonomy.
1.1 1‑Million‑Token Context Window
For the first time in the Opus class, the model supports a 1‑million‑token context window. This expansion enables it to process vast inputs—such as full legal documents, entire codebases, or stacks of internal reports—without losing coherence.
The model also employs Context Compaction, which summarises less relevant portions of long conversations to keep essential context active.

1.2 Adaptive Thinking
Adaptive Thinking equips Claude to dynamically adjust its reasoning effort based on task complexity. Users can override settings via four effort levels—Low, Medium, High, Max—optimizing for speed or depth.

1.3 Agent Teams
In a major innovation, Claude Opus 4.6 supports Agent Teams, which allow multiple AI sub-agents to tackle different sub-tasks in parallel, coordinating autonomously to complete complex workflows efficiently.
1.4 Office Tool Integrations
Enterprise users benefit from built-in support for office productivity. Claude now integrates directly with Excel and PowerPoint, enabling generation and formatting of spreadsheets and branded presentations through simple text prompts.

Anthropic’s Claude model series follows a tiered architecture: Haiku (lightweight), Sonnet (balanced), and Opus (powerful), each suited for different use cases.
Claude Opus 4.5, released in late 2025, introduced features like Infinite Chats to circumvent context window limitations and support for extended autonomous operation—up to 30 hours on complex tasks.
Memory, customizable preferences, and tools like file creation, web search, and connectors started arriving in stages throughout 2025. These included the ability to recall conversations, personalize preferences, execute code, connect external services, and perform real-time web search.
Opus 4.6 builds on this foundation, scaling up both power and autonomy. Features like Adaptive Thinking and Agent Teams position it as a model not just capable of performing tasks, but of orchestrating multi-step workflows across tools and systems—delivering enterprise-ready performance.
